Detailed Notes on Python Assignment Help

The right facet in the assertion have to be a sequence or iterable of values or expressions. In almost any case, the quantity of components in the best operand ought to match the volume of variables within the remaining. Or else, you’ll get yourself a ValueError exception.

For the concrete example of whenever you’d must swap values amongst variables, say you’re Discovering the best way to apply the bubble form algorithm, therefore you come up with the following operate:

Transforming the information kind of a variable in the course of a method’s execution is considered undesirable observe and really discouraged. It can cause refined bugs that may be difficult to monitor down.

Be aware which the augmented concatenation operator operates on two sequences, although the augmented repetition operator works on a sequence and an integer amount.

This time, when you populate the very first sublist of matrix, your changes aren’t propagated to the opposite sublists. It's because many of the sublists are diverse objects that Stay in several memory addresses.

Your buyers should really manage to complete easy jobs like building new directories or empty text files. They must also have the ability to duplicate and shift information or directories.

In addition, you operate an visit this web-site implicit assignment when you make use of a decorator inside your code. The decorator syntax is just a shortcut for a formal assignment like the next:

Python implicitly runs assignments in many different contexts. Usually, these implicit assignments are A part of the language syntax. In other instances, they assistance unique behaviors.

It is possible to stay clear of this extra stage by combining it with the initial use on the concentrate on benefit, len(sample), making use of an assignment expression like the following:

Now you understand which kind of syntax is invalid. go to this web-site But don’t get the idea that assignment statements are rigid and rigid. Actually, they supply numerous area for customization, while you’ll find out next.

Producing a project that just returns the validity with the regex is fine. But You can even incorporate a replacement element.

As you could conclude, augmented assignments are syntactic sugar. They provide a shorthand notation for a particular and popular form of assignment.

Examine the right-hand expression to supply a concrete price or object. This benefit will live at a certain memory tackle in your computer.

Each one of these statements build new variables, assigning them Preliminary values or expressions. For an Preliminary value, you need to constantly use one of the most sensible and least surprising value which you could visualize.

Leave a Reply

Your email address will not be published. Required fields are marked *